Doctor Biography

Dr. Niaz Abdur-Rahman, a pioneer in Vitreo Retina in Bangladesh, is currently the Managing Director of Bangladesh Eye Hospital. Born in Dhaka and educated in England, he completed his medical graduation from Sher-e-Bangla Medical College, Barisal, and obtained a Diploma in Ophthalmology from the National Institute of Ophthalmology.

Dr. Rahman furthered his expertise with a Hubert H. Humphrey Fellowship in the USA, earning a Masters of Public Health from Johns Hopkins University. He also completed a Clinical Retina Vitreous Fellowship at the University of British Columbia, Canada.

In 1988, Dr. Rahman established the first Retina Clinic in Bangladesh at Islamia Eye Hospital and performed the country’s first vitrectomy operation. He later founded the Retina Foundation and Eye Center in Dhaka, which has significantly contributed to eye care related to posterior segment disorders.

Dr. Rahman co-founded Bangladesh Eye Hospital in 2004, the only sub-specialty based tertiary care eye hospital in the country. He has attended over 60 international conferences and has numerous national and international publications to his credit.
